This engraving showcases John Knox, a prominent Scottish clergyman who played a pivotal role in the Protestant Reformation. Created by an English School artist in the 19th century, this print captures the essence of Knox's influential presence during the 16th century. Knox, born around 1514 and passing away in 1572, was not only a religious leader but also a key figure in shaping Scotland's history. As an advocate for Presbyterianism, he spearheaded the movement to reform Christianity within his homeland.
